TiVo Reports Loss, Lower Sales

By Steve Smith -- TWICE, 8/27/2009

Alviso, Calif. - TiVo reported lower sales and a loss for its fiscal second quarter, ended July 31.

At the same time, TiVo also filed complaints against AT&T and Verizon for patent infringement.

On the financial front, TiVo's service and technology revenues were $48.8 million, compared with $53.5 million for the same period last year. TiVo reported a net loss of $2.9 million, compared with a net income of $2.9 million in the second quarter of last year.

TiVo-owned subscription gross additions for the second quarter were approximately 31,000, compared with 36,000 gross additions for the year-ago period.

The TiVo-owned monthly churn rate was 1.5 percent. Overall, TiVo-owned subscriptions ended the quarter at 1.6 million. Cumulative total subscriptions as of July 31 were approximately 3 million.

Concerning TiVo's lawsuit, it filed complaints in the United States District Court, Eastern District of Texas against AT&T and Verizon Communications for infringement of three TiVo patents, including the Time Warp patent, TiVo said.

The complaints seek damages for past infringement and a permanent injunction, similar to the one issued by the United States District Court, Eastern District of Texas against Dish/EchoStar, TiVo noted.
